Follow spot operators are needed at the West Bay Opera House for this season's productions. Three times a year (mid-October, mid- February and the end of May) West Bay Opera House produces full operas in the Lucie Stern Community Theatre in Palo Alto.

YOU DO NOT NEED TO HAVE PRIOR EXPERIENCE. WE WILL TRAIN YOU.

Follow spot operators are the unsung heroes of the theater world. Smoothly directing the audience's attention to wherever a cue sheet requires while commanding complete control of their instrument, follow spot operators are not just necessary to a performance but also have one of the best seats in the house, directly above the stage.

For each production, volunteers in this role will direct a spot light towards the stage at certain people or items as a cue sheet instructs, get a first hand look into opera's behind-the-scenes, and become a part of a huge, theatrical, and artistic community. Follow spot operators need to be willing to learn, able to pay attention and focus for long periods of time, able to sit down for long periods of time, and dedicated to attending all necessary rehearsals (6) and performances(4). Bringing your own pair of heavy gloves is recommended. Please note, if you have a fear of heights this opportunity may not be for you.

Mission Statement

To offer audiences in the San Francisco Bay Area operatic productions of the highest quality while providing for the professional growth of emerging artists, as well as experienced directors, designers, and other artistic personnel, and maintaing the traditions of community participation and education.

Description

West Bay Opera is a professional performing arts organization established in 1956, the second oldest opera company in continuous operation in the West after San Francisco Opera. It produces three fully-staged operas each season in October, February and May and performs them at the Lucie Stern Theatre in Palo Alto.
